‘He Had No Fight With Anyone’: Family Seeks Justice After Youth Killed in Mumbai Local Train

Borivali GRP has registered a murder case and launched a search for the accused.

Investigators have collected CCTV footage from railway stations and the train route. They are also questioning eyewitnesses who were travelling in the coach to establish the exact sequence of events.

Police believe the stabbing happened after the disagreement over keeping the train door closed during the rain. Efforts are underway to identify and arrest the suspect.

Questions over commuter safety

The incident has shocked regular Mumbai local train passengers, who depend on the railway network every day. While the investigation continues, Mayank’s family says they only want justice and hope such a tragedy does not happen to another family.

The case has also renewed concerns over security inside crowded local trains and the ease with which dangerous weapons can be carried during daily travel.
